In 1076 Robert de Umfranville, Lord of Toures and Vian, surnamed Robertus cum barba, being related to the king, obtained from him a grant of the lordship, valley, ad forest of Redesdale, with all the castles, manors, lands, woods, pastures, waters, pools, and royal franchises which were formerley possessed by Mildred the son of Akman, late Lord of Riddesdale, to hold by the service of defending that part of the country for ever from enemies and wolves with that sword which King William had by his side when he entered Northumberland. Dugdale's extract from Dodsworth Baronage, vol. 1, p. 504, and quoted in Hodgson's Northumberland, vol. 1 part 2 p. 5 | ||
